The construction bidding process involves the following steps:

 

 - The Building Owner or developer puts together a bidding package consisting of drawings, specs, etc. and sends out Request for Proposals to General Contractors

 - Each General Contractor requests pricing from their network of subcontractors

 - General Contractors submit their bids by the requested deadline

 - The Building Owner reviews all bids and selects the winning one

 - Subcontractors compete against their own competition to win the project from the winning General Contractor

 - The final contract is drawn up with all the applicable construction and legal terms.

 - Construction begins

 

Measure Manage states that the only successful way for construction ambitions to become a reality is with an accurate construction estimate. Construction estimates provide an in-depth description of the project and the expenditures needed for the project. 

The concepts that a cost estimator analyzes impact the total cost of a construction project. Therefore, having a compilation of detailed data points is imperative. 

Construction cost estimators need to check out the following factors:

 

 - Labor

 - Materials

 - Location

 - Duration

 - Special Machinery

 - Building codes

 - Soil conditions at the site

 

All of these factors can affect the duration, cost and even outcome of a construction project. In areas where extreme weather conditions are rampant, construction projects often drag and end up being over the budget.

The estimator must also account for factors that are not that easy to measure such as being able to predict possible market value fluctuations for materials.

At some point in the planning for the project, the arriving at budgets is crucial. The company must identify whether their spending cap is enough to turn their ambitions into reality. This can only be realized with an accurate and well-researched construction estimate.
